    Default Lafayette Indiana parking

    Need some help from drivers from Lafayette, Indiana.

    I have been parking at the old Ludderlows lot down on the south end of town. Well, they have decided to put in a Walgreens there and are getting ready to start construction. Needless to say, I can't park there now.

    Where in Lafayette are you guys parking? Would appreciate any suggestions on locations. Thanks.

    There is an exit off 65 that has a Meijer grocery store, and across the street from it is a steak and shake. I don't know the exit number, but I park in the Meijer lot all the time and go to the s&s for food.
